SOFTWARE ENGINEERING - AN OVERVIEW

software engineering - An Overview

software engineering - An Overview

Blog Article

A complete-stack engineer has advanced experience and working experience in software engineering which allows them to operate in both of those entrance-stop and back-conclude growth. In addition they build and deal with the link among person-going through and driving-the-scenes techniques so that the two can communicate with one another.

Qualified certifications. Skilled certifications vary in knowledge degree. Typically, they begin with entry-level principles and operate as much as far more State-of-the-art subject material. Some are created for those who have already got knowledge and wish to advance to another stage in their career.

Time restrictions. Time constraints generally is a significant obstacle for software engineers. Should the engineers are pressed on time, They are really not able to develop an item that satisfies high-quality needs.

Professional companies typically present membership Gains that add in your occupation growth and progress. Think about the following common nationwide Specialist companies for software engineers, but don’t neglect your local community in addition.

Considering the fact that software engineers rarely work alone, communication capabilities are vital in all software engineering roles. Software engineers are to blame for effectively outlining the ambitions and scope in their initiatives to staff associates and stakeholders in both technical and non-complex conditions.

Software engineering is typically applied for big and intricate software devices as opposed to single programs or programs. Although a software engineer is typically chargeable for the look of devices, programmers or software developers in many cases are liable for coding its implementation.

as being the wide expression for all areas of the follow of Laptop programming, instead of the theory of computer programming, which happens to be formally researched to be a sub-discipline of Pc science[26]

This tutorial should present you basic idea of software item, software style and design and enhancement process, software challenge management and design and style complexities and so on. At the conclusion of the tutorial try to be equipped with nicely knowledge of software engineering principles.

What is endpoint protection? So how exactly does it do the job? Endpoint safety would be the safety of endpoint units against cybersecurity threats.

Regulations can at times restrict software engineering teams on how they use information to build merchandise and therefore are topic to Regular adjustment.

By way of example, you might enroll inside a bootcamp to assist you produce your coding capabilities; discover Net advancement; or grasp widespread programming languages, equipment and processes.

Software engineers have robust understanding of coding languages, analytical minds and creativeness. They work on developing and retaining software for every little thing from video games and cell applications to protection methods.

*Some systems software engineering could possibly have increased admission requirements. You will need to meet all program prerequisites to get admitted.

Close icon Two crossed lines that kind an 'X'. It suggests a method to shut an conversation, or dismiss a notification.

Report this page